For a certain glass electrode, the selectivity coefficient for Na+ relative to H+ is 1.0E-12. The electrode is calibrated with NBS standard buffers 6.86 and 9.18, which produce no significant response to interfering ions. It is then used to measure the pH of 0.0100 M NaOH in 0.50 M NaCl at 25 degrees C. What is the observed pH under these conditions? Is it consistent with what you might expect, given the selectivity coefficent?
